问题标签 [fixer.io]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1276 浏览

api - 为什么 api.fixer.io 不显示所有货币的列表?

我正在尝试访问此 API https://api.fixer.io/latest?base=USD,但我注意到它仅显示 31 个国家/地区的货币,我想要全部。

我用谷歌搜索了它,但没有得到这个 API 的任何答案。

以下是回复:

0 投票
1 回答
196 浏览

api - 用于交换的 api fixer io 日期错误

我在我的网站上使用 api 来从api fixer io进行交换,但它给了我昨天的交换!我的代码是 $content = file_get_contents("http://api.fixer.io/latest"); $content = json_decode($content, TRUE);

有没有人有这个问题?

0 投票
2 回答
990 浏览

html - 获取从 fixer.io 到 HTML 的 JSON 汇率

我正在尝试将当前美元兑欧元汇率从 fixer.io 转换为 HTML 文件中的一行并替换“。” 以美元为单位,带有“,”。

有人可以帮助我吗?

链接:https ://api.fixer.io/latest?symbols=USD

我在 HTML 文件中需要什么:

编辑:

这是我迄今为止尝试过的(实际上以前从未这样做过):

HTML:

JS:

0 投票
1 回答
116 浏览

json - VB - Newtonsoft.Json 货币程序 意外字符“{”。错误

我正在尝试为 School Project构建一个基于 api 的在线货币程序。我做到了,但我正在尝试构建一个功能更强大的程序,所以我决定在我的程序中添加第二个 Windows 窗体。这第二种形式在过去进行货币兑换。我在我的项目中使用的 api 可以做到这一点,所以可以做到,但在 VB 中,当我尝试在字典中获取货币名称时,我收到如下错误:

'Newtonsoft.Json.JsonReaderException' türünde bir yakalanamayan özel durum, Newtonsoft.Json.dll öğesinde oluştu 解析值时遇到意外字符:{。路径 'rates',第 1 行,位置 43。

这是我的代码:

顺便说一句,我还没有尝试在组合框中设置货币名称,因为我现在无法获取数据。

这是 api: http: //fixer.io/

感谢您的帮助...

0 投票
1 回答
68 浏览

javascript - 为什么 JSON 不接受数组中的项目?

我想通过使用填充可用货币的数组从 API 请求每种货币的汇率。

我的 JavaScript 代码:

控制台输出:

控制台输出

JSON的扩展输出:

JSON的扩展输出

0 投票
1 回答
390 浏览

currency - Fixer.io:有没有办法从符号中获取货币描述?

我正在使用Fixer.io API实现一个应用程序。

我想检索以下内容:

  • 来自符号的货币描述(例如从 EUR 得到 EURO)
  • 来自符号的货币图标

有什么办法吗?

编辑:

为了获得描述,我正在考虑使用原生 iOS 类nslocale

https://developer.apple.com/documentation/foundation/nslocale/1642814-currencysymbol

0 投票
1 回答
358 浏览

google-cloud-functions - 在 node.js 中解析来自 fixer.io 的 HTTP 响应

我正在尝试向 fixer.io 发出 http 请求以请求一些汇率数据。这是我正在使用的代码:

身体的结果看起来不错:

但在 body.base 我只是得到“身体未定义”。

我究竟做错了什么?

0 投票
1 回答
697 浏览

json - 如何将 fixer.io json 输出解析为 excel(对于傻瓜)

我在 VBA 中使用 FIXER.IO 流行的 API 将汇率输入到我的工作表的某些单元格中,名为 USD、CNY、INR 等。Fixer.io API 返回一个文本格式,给出了我需要的汇率。自 2018 年 3 月 6 日起,旧版 Fixer API (api.fixer.io) 已弃用并更改为需要 API 访问密钥(在注册时获取)但仅返回 JSON 文件的新版本。如果我调用网址:

http://data.fixer.io/api/latest?access_key=XXXXXXXXXXXX&symbols=USD,CNY,INR,THB,SGD,AUD

我得到这个 JSON 作为回报:

如何解析我的 Excel 变量 (USD, CNY ...) 中的交换值?我试着环顾四周,但我非常有限的编程技能并没有帮助我适应任何解决方案。请给一个“假人”回复:)感谢您提供的任何帮助问候马可

0 投票
1 回答
644 浏览

php - 必须提供“access_key”选项才能使用 fixer.io

对于货币转换,我使用“florianv/laravel-swap”:“^1.1”库。Florianv/Laravel 交换

由于 Fixer.io 已更改其实现,因此有必要将 access_key 与请求一起传递,因此我收到此错误:“InvalidArgumentException: The "access_key" option must be provided to use fixer.io in /var/ www/project/project-files/vendor/florianv/exchanger/src/Service/Fixer.php:51 "。

我注册并获得了 access_key。我使用 composer 更新了库,现在我可以在vendor/florianv/exchanger/src/Service/Fixer.php中看到三个常量。

要传递访问密钥,我尝试了这个:

我在配置文件夹中有一个 swap.php,它看起来像这样:

这还有一个选项已被评论,我启用并在其中传递了 access_key,但它不起作用。我还在“fixer => true”下面的服务块中添加了它。

同样在选项块中:

我尝试在 config/services.php 文件中添加 access_key,但它也没有用。

即使我尝试过,添加到 env 文件并从那里调用,但没有成功。我如何通过access_key,任何人都可以帮助我,应该是什么方法。

0 投票
1 回答
218 浏览

php - 如何回显 fixer.io json php

嗨,我正在尝试从 fixer.io 获取 json,然后对每个速率进行回显,但无法使其正常工作。代码是

结果是:

https://data.fixer.io/api/latest?access_key=my_fixer_key

打印json foreach

完成打印 json foreach